Sprinklers 101 for Growers

Sprinkler irrigation is a proven method of delivering water to your crops, ensuring abundant growth. It involves spraying water over the field through a network of pipes and sprinklers, mimicking natural rainfall patterns. Agriculturists can choose from various sprinkler types, including impact, each suited to specific growing conditions.

To get started with sprinkler irrigation, you'll need to:

* Evaluate your water needs based on soil type and crop demands.

* Plan a layout for the sprinkler system, considering factors like field size, topography, and access points.

* Choose the appropriate sprinklers and pipes based on your requirements.

* Set Up the system according to industry best practices.

Sprinkler irrigation offers numerous benefits for farmers, including:

* Improved water use efficiency

* Enhanced crop yields

* Reduced labor costs

* Greater control over irrigation scheduling

Regular care is crucial to ensure the longevity and productivity of your sprinkler system.
